Question 1:

A 6 pound particle has following forces applied to it (the force are in pounds):

F1 = (2i+ 6j - 2tk)

F2 = (t2i - 4tj - 1k)

F3 = (-2ti)
If the particle is released from rest at the origin, where will it be In 2 seconds?

Question 2:

Two disks moving on a frictionless surface collide as shown below. Angle A is 30 degrees, Angle B is 45 degrees. The velocity of A is 3m/s the velocity of B is 1m/s. The coefficient of restitution for the disks is 0.72, determine the final velocities of the disks, A and B, after the collision in both the x and y direction.

Question 3:

A 10 kg ball is fired straight up (z direction) with an initial velocity of 50m/s determine the maximum height it will travel of atmospherics resistance is neglected. Extra Credit: determine the maximum height if the atmospheric resistance is F = (0.01"v^2) N with v being the instantaneous velocity of the ball, measured in m/s.
